Found May 08, 2012 on Fox Sports South:
CHICAGO (AP) -- Atlanta Braves manager Fredi Gonzalez was ejected in the seventh inning of Monday night's game against the Chicago Cubs by home plate umpire Chris Conroy. After Chicago's David DeJesus was hit by a pitch from reliever Eric O'Flaherty, Conroy warned both benches, prompting Gonzalez to come out of the dugout and seconds later he was ejected. Atlanta's Jason Heyward had been hit by a pitch in the top of the inning.

Cubs designate Blake DeWitt for assignment

The Chicago Cubs have designated Blake DeWitt for assignment, Bruce Miles of the Daily Herald reports. The move was necessary as the team needed room on the roster for Sunday's starter, Travis Wood. DeWitt hit just .133 in 30 plate appearances this season. Last season, he hit .265 in 230 at-bats. DeWitt was acquired by the Cubs from the Dodgers for Ted Lilly in July of 2010....
